Rebel Commandos

There was a game once, where we led a small commando unit during the Second World War with the task of secretly blowing up German radio stations, dams and U-boats. Each of the soldiers had their own set of gadgets and skills, and individual missions were referencing famous war movies.

We're talking, of course, about Commandos: Behind Enemy Lines. More recently, the genre created by the game has been experiencing a revival. Firsts Shadow Tactics, and later Desperados III. How about bringing this game to a galaxy far, far away?

The question is, Would a clone trooper unit led by a Jedi knight be better here, or should we try with Rebel saboteurs? After Rogue One, I'd bet on the latter option. Personally, I'd be happy to blow up some big imperial antenna or sabotage shipyards that make Star Destroyers.

Missions could subtly refer to various themes from the movies. We could buy time to delay the landing on Hoth or try to assassinate an Imperial Commander in Cloud City?
